STORING FROZEN FOOD
Packaged Frozen Food Store on freezer door shelf or in the freezer If you plan to store It for a long trme. re-wrap it with aluminum foil or plastic wrap Frozen MeatsThe followlng hints will help keep the qualtty in your frozen meats I. Freeze meat while fresh and In top condltlon 2. Use only recommended wrapping materials.. 3. Prepare the meat foe freezing before wrapping it Trim off excess fat and remove bones when practical Meat should not be salted because salt shortens freezer life 4. Wrap tightly, pressing out as much air as posstble. The freezer section ISdeslgned for storage of com5. Label and date it mercially frozen foods and for freezing foods at 6. Refreezing thawed meat ISnot recommended home Frozen Soups, Juices Store on freezer door shelf or In the freezer
Packaging -The secret of successfui freezlng IS in the packaglng The wrap you use must be air, moisture and vapor proof The way you close and seal the package must not allow air, moisture or vapors In or out Rigid polyethylene (plastic) containers with tightfitting lids, straight-sided canning freezing jars, heavy-duty aluminum fotl, plastic-cwted paper and non-permeable plastic wraps (such as Saran) are recommended Note Heat-sealed boiling bags are easy to use and can be used by themselves or as carton liners. IMPORTANT: Do not expect your freezer to qulckfreeze any large quantlty of food. leave enough space for air to circulate around packages. Be careful to leave enough room at the front so the door can close tlghtly.
Ice Cream Store In the freezer Once the package IS opened, place a piece of olumlnum foil or waxed paper smoothly against the Ice cream sur- . Courtesy face This will prevent ice crystals from forming .Courtesy
STORAGECHARTFOR FROZENFOOD Storage times given in this chart are only a guide. For best use of freezer space, keep frozen foods for short times. Use, then replace as needed. Vacation and moving care
Short vacations. ..
No need to shut off the refrigerator If you ~111be away for less than four weeks Use up perishables freeze other items. If your refrigerator IS equtpped with an automatic ice maker, 1) turn it off, 2) shut off the water supply to the ice maker, 3) empty the Ice bin the Ice maker at least a day ahead When the last load of Ice drops, turn off the ice maker Unplug the refrigerator and clean It rinse well and dy. Tape rubber or wood blocks to both doors keeping them open far enough for air to get In This will keep &or and mold from building up. Tape the blocks out of a child�s reach...do not allow children near the refrigerator when the doors are blocked open. To restart refrigerator, see �Using Your Refrigerator �
